Modifying travel practices necessarily requires strong awareness of the population. This awareness should be bolstered by the media, one of the major communications vehicles. This website provides information on the issue of travel in tourist mountain areas. In it you will find a presentation of the project itself, the programme it comes under, French and European partners (4 countries, 14 partners), the zones in question (in France for example the Rhône-Alpes Region and Isère, Vercors and Oisans in particular). (see the presentation page) The context of this project is based on the growth in the number of cars, enhanced dependency on this type of travel and the modification in leisure practices. (see the context page) The objective of this project is mainly to reduce the proportion of cars used in the mountains by increasing other modes (in particular public transport and, case by case, cycling and walking). Protection of nature and the living environment, the reduction of greenhouse gases and improved health and safety are the major motivations behind the project. (see the objectives page) Each partner country of the “Alpine Awareness” project (France, Germany, Austria, Italy) has its own variants. Over and above specific results in each country, the project aims at: -making young people aware of the issue, -setting up training on non-polluting travel for companies, -informing the population. (see the results page) In France in particular, specific events have been organised in classes and Travel Plans have been set up for 4 schools and 4 companies (Choranche cave, ski lifts, resort).In Europe, the project has shown that, in reality, there already are several cases of non-polluting travel (best practices were presented).
